Historical Development
The global chemical industry traces its roots back to the 19th century, during the industrial revolution. Early breakthroughs, such as the invention of synthetic dyes and the Haber process for ammonia production, set the stage for subsequent expansion. By the mid-20th century, the sector underwent rapid growth, primarily driven by innovations in petrochemicals and polyurethanes. The rise of environmental awareness in the late 20th century fostered regulatory changes and propelled sustainability initiatives, pushing manufacturers to adapt processes and minimise impacts. Each historical milestone reflects the industry’s resilience in addressing demand while balancing ecological considerations, paving the way for the modern world.

Major Companies
BASF dominates as the leading chemical producer worldwide, with a revenue of over £60 billion. Dow Chemical ranks among the top firms, specialising in plastics and chemical solutions, earning around £40 billion annually. Other key players include:
- SABIC, focusing on petrochemicals, with revenue nearing £35 billion.
- LyondellBasell, known for its advanced polyolefins, generating about £27 billion.
- Ineos, a privately-owned giant that reports impressive figures approaching £15 billion.
These companies shape the industry world, heavily investing in research and development to drive technological advancements and meet changing regulatory demands.
Emerging Markets
Emerging markets like India and China are gaining momentum in the global chemical world. In 2021, China’s chemical production accounted for 30% of the world’s total output, reflecting its rapid industrialisation efforts. India’s chemical sector is projected to grow by over 10% annually, driven by increasing consumption and infrastructure development.
- Brazil invests heavily in sustainable chemical production, focusing on bio-based alternatives.
- Vietnam, with its expanding manufacturing sector, presents new opportunities for innovation.
These markets not only contribute to global supply but also encourage investment, benefiting from strategic partnerships with established firms. The shift towards sustainability and digital practices in these regions aligns with global trends, ensuring a strong future for the chemical industry.

Regulatory Changes
Tightening regulations shape the global chemical world significantly. Governments worldwide are implementing stricter policies to combat pollution and enforce sustainability, especially in Europe and North America. For example, the EU’s Green Deal aims for a 55% reduction in emissions by 2030, prompting the chemical sector to adapt. Firms also face increasing pressure to disclose environmental impact and sustainability metrics. This regulatory environment necessitates proactive compliance strategies, pushing companies toward greener practices. Emerging markets like India and Brazil are aligning regulatory frameworks with international standards, enhancing global competitiveness and sustainability efforts. With these regulations forming a crucial backdrop, companies that prioritise compliance are likely to thrive in the challenging yet promising future of global chemicals.
